Technical Support Engineer – Software Solution – Remote
Daily rate: £200 - £300 (inside IR35)
Duration: 3 – 6 months
Start: ASAP
My client is looking for an experienced Technical Support Engineer to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ing exceptional technical support for a range of API-based software microservices and associated products developed fintech clients.
Key Responsibilities:
Deliver an exceptional support experience to the client, maintaining end-to-end accountability for resolving issues and keeping the client informed of progress in a timely manner
Provide technical support for API-based microservices and related software services, ensuring timely resolution of client issues
Diagnose and troubleshoot technical problems, including API connectivity, microservice interactions, software components, hardware, and network-related issues.
Collaborate cross-functionally with teams, including engineering, product management, and cloud operations to resolve complex technical issues.
Support with the set up and management of support processes and tools, maintaining a flexible mindset that processes will need to evolve as new technological capabilities are implemented
Act as the point of contact between the client and internal teams, ensuring the client is always closely informed of progress and status in resolving their queries, maintaining centralised communications as the single source of truth
Act as a bridge between technical systems, to ensure that the client facing system has the required updates and ensuring a record of all support issues is kept
Support our teams to encourage the client to raise issues in the allocated system as opposed to informal channels (e.g. Slack)
Monitor and analyse support metrics to identify trends and areas for improvement.
Share monthly reports to ensure we can track support metrics over time, and understand whether we are on target with our SLAs
Develop and maintain comprehensive documentation for support processes, troubleshooting guides, and FAQs – ensure these are stored in the right places as the support process evolves
Foster a culture of continuous improvement and knowledge sharing.
Ensure customer satisfaction by providing exceptional service and maintaining strong relationships with clients.
Stay up-to-date with the latest developments in product/service offerings.

Team Structure & Logistics
The team includes 3 support engineers and 1 Escalations Manager, operating on a weekly on-call rota to cover out of hours (each person will be on-call approximately once every 4 weeks)
Expected to be contactable during bank holidays in the event of an incident if on-call for that week
Expected to coordinate annual leave with other team members to ensure coverage
